The contract titled Support, Fan Component was awarded under a Firm Fixed Price arrangement with solicitation number SPRTA125Q2094 and was posted on July 9, 2026. It falls under the NAICS code 336412, which corresponds to Aircraft Engine and Engine Parts Manufacturing, indicating the nature of the goods or services being procured. The awarding agency is the Office of the Department of Defense, specifically the Ok DLA Aviation at Oklahoma City, located at Tinker Air Force Base in Oklahoma with a ZIP code of 73145-3070. The place of performance is unspecified, and there is no set-aside designation indicated for small or disadvantaged businesses. Solicitation SPRTA126R1792, issued by the Department of Defense DLA Aviation at Oklahoma City, is a request for the new manufacture of Critical Safety Item fuel pumps for F110 jet engines. The requirement is for an estimated quantity of 58 units, with a flexible range between 14 and 87 units, to be delivered to Tinker AFB, OK, by May 31, 2027. The items are identified by NSN 2915013548333PR and part numbers 9338M20P08 / 5010069, consisting of aluminum alloy construction. Proposals are due by October 13, 2026, and the award decision will be based on a combination of price and past performance, with the government utilizing the Supplier Performance Risk System to assess item, price, and supplier risk. The contract mandates strict adherence to quality and packaging standards, including MIL-STD-2073 for preservation and MIL-STD-129 and MIL-STD-130 for marking and Item Unique Identification. Due to the nature of the components, specific packaging for residual fuel and heat-treated debarked wood for containers are required. Administrative requirements include the use of the Wide Area WorkFlow system for invoicing and reporting, compliance with the Federal Acquisition Supply Chain Security Act, and adherence to Buy American and cybersecurity maturity model certification levels. Offerors must provide separate proposals for any Non-Recurring Engineering expenses and submit cost and pricing data in accordance with FAR 15.403-3.
